I-16 westbound now open at Chatham Parkway



Savannah, Ga. -After expedited work by the Georgia Department of Transportation (Georgia DOT), all Interstate 16 lanes are open near the Chatham Parkway overpass as of 11:25 a.m. today.

Westbound lanes closed Thursday afternoon after a commercial vehicle transporting an excavator struck the bridge. Georgia DOT teams made quick work of the damaged Chatham Parkway bridge beam removal process.

Chatham Parkway's reopening above the interstate is ongoing with barrier wall placement and lane restriping for a temporary one lane in each direction configuration. Georgia DOT expects traffic to return to the overpass route by Saturday afternoon.

Overall, four total bridge beams and portions of the Chatham Parkway bridge deck will need future replacement and that timeline is not yet known. Georgia DOT and contract partners will determine the bridge related construction path in the coming months.
